Yall have to understand how injuries work in order to progress in the conversation. Especially ligament injuries. Saying 'I'm Here, I'm byke' doesnt mean he's 100%. It means he feels good on that given day and it lent itself well to his rhythm. Because he of the fact that he was never 100%, I'm sure some days he is toying with 85-90% and others maybe in the 70s. Its not an excuse, it's human physiology. I'm sure there are good and bad days. Maybe the knee experiences more stiffness than other. Maybe there is soreness elsewhere with the rest of the body compensating. He's been icing the shoulder more recently. He's never really been one to embrace excuses, so I'd venture to guess its genuine.

The funny thing about his decision making, while a lot of the decisions have been poor, when your body isn't 100% that can happen. It's an interesting concept, one would think 'hey, if your body isn't working, your mind should at least be able to pick up the slack', like they're independent of each other. But it's actually all one chain. When the body is hurt or injured, chemicals are released, chemicals that can heap with pain and and healing. Those can also affect the neurological system, the bits that control aiming, depth, distance, etc.

I say all of that, not to make excuses, he is playing pretty crappy. But no, I say that just to offer some insight as to why he's been so hot and cold game-to-game. The key to note is that he was NEVER healed, only that he was to a point that with precaution, he wouldn't further damage himself, and the soreness/pain has been manageable.
